How much do engineering lab assistant j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 11, 2026, the average hourly pay for engineering lab assistant in Springfield, MA is $20.18,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.54 and $22.98 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does an engineering lab assistant do?

An Engineering Lab Assistant supports engineers and scientists by preparing materials, setting up equipment, conducting experiments, and recording data in laboratory environments. They help maintain a safe and organized workspace, calibrate instruments, and may assist in analyzing results or troubleshooting equipment. Their work is essential in ensuring that experiments run smoothly and efficiently.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an engineering lab assistant?

To thrive as an Engineering Lab Assistant, you need a solid understanding of engineering principles, laboratory procedures, and safety protocols, often supported by an associate degree or relevant coursework. Familiarity with lab equipment, data acquisition systems, and software such as MATLAB or LabVIEW is typically required. Attention to detail, strong organizational skills, and effective communication are important soft skills that set high performers apart. These competencies are crucial for maintaining accurate data, supporting engineers, and ensuring safe, efficient lab operations.

What are some common challenges an engineering lab assistant might face when supporting research and development projects?

Engineering Lab Assistants often juggle multiple tasks such as preparing materials, calibrating equipment, and assisting with experiments, all while maintaining strict safety and documentation standards. A key challenge is adapting to rapidly changing project requirements or priorities, which may require quick learning and flexibility. Additionally, collaborating with engineers and researchers from various disciplines means strong communication and organizational skills are essential for ensuring smooth project workflows.

What is the difference between Engineering Lab Assistant vs Mechanical Technician?

AspectEngineering Lab AssistantMechanical Technician
Required CredentialsAssociate degree or technical certification in engineering or related fieldDiploma or certification in mechanical technology or related area
Work EnvironmentLaboratories, research facilities, engineering departmentsManufacturing plants, maintenance workshops, repair facilities
Employer & Industry UsageEngineering firms, research institutions, universitiesManufacturers, industrial companies, maintenance providers
Common Search & ComparisonYesYes

Engineering Lab Assistants primarily support engineering research and testing in laboratory settings, focusing on data collection and experiment setup. Mechanical Technicians work more on maintaining, repairing, and assembling mechanical systems in industrial environments. While both roles require technical certifications and involve hands-on work, Engineering Lab Assistants are more research-oriented, whereas Mechanical Technicians focus on mechanical system maintenance and repair.

ElectronicsTest Technician
  • Working with RF and microwave products that operate from DC to 100 GHz. Products may include driver amplifiers, low noise amplifiers, high power amplifiers, buffer amplifiers, digital and analog attenuators both serial and parallel, dividers, detectors, frequency multipliers, VCO's, mixers, modulators/demodulators, multi-function modules, digital and analog phase shifters, switches, PIN diodes, and synthesizers.
  • Tuning/improving/changing the products mentioned to present solutions for desired customer/engineering requirements.
  • Operate lab equipment such as power supplies, multimeters, oscilloscopes, logic analyzers, and Vector Network Analyzers to conduct DC, Digital, and RF testing
  • RF product testing for characterization of RF devices
  • Run RF/DC test software to capture product characterization data. Tests include but are not limited to S-parameters, P1dB, IM3.
  • Assembly, wire stripping, and soldering of electronic components and subsystems
  • Soldering and de-soldering small case size components to PCB's with use of a microscope
  • Troubleshooting and debugging of electronic components and subsystems
  • Use of Smith Chart for impedance matching.
  • Use of lump elements such as capacitors, inductors, and resistors to perform product tuning or enhancement as well as transmission line tuning is desired.
  • Work alongside the engineering and manufacturing team to execute test plans
  • Solve problems independently as well as in a team environment.
  • Troubleshooting both to the component level and test system set-ups, the use of circuit analysis techniques to identify IC failures, and applying solid problem solving techniques to resolve issues in a timely manner are expected.
  • Use IC layouts, circuit schematics, and block diagrams
  • Set up and tear down of test benches and test sets
  • Build test sets
  • Maintain lab space organization
  • Support Manufacturing Test for a variety of products, discrete devices to modules
  • Appropriately document test results
  • Assist in analyzing test data and reports on findings.
  • Perform inspections using tools such as VMMs
  • Keeping up to date and maintaining passion for the latest electronic test techniques and technologies.
  • Continuously improve test processes
  • Customer support as required
  • Other duties as assigned
